  • How is grape seed oil extracted?
  • For industrial production, cold pressing (screw pressing or continuous mechanical expression) and/or solvent extraction processes are mostly used to obtain grape seed oil. Cold pressing, which applies a lower process temperature and no solvent, is preferred to ensure a higher-quality oil extraction, although the yield is lower (55%–95%).

  • Which process produces the most oil per grape seed unit?
  • Solvent extraction is the most cost-efficient, yielding the most oil per grape seed unit. It achieves this by employing solvents like hexane. The process is designed for bulk operations, making the per-unit cost of oil production lower. However, it might compromise some of the oil’s natural attributes. Cold pressing is a pricier but purer method.

  • Why is cold pressing a seed oil extraction process?
  • Cold pressing, as a seed oil extraction procedure, does not apply either heat or chemicals during or prior to the process. Therefore, the amount of beneficial phytochemicals in the oil increases. In addition, this process is ecological and simple, and does not require high energy.
